Episode Summary: Shana is shocked to see Yuji standing there but decides that is not really him, just a Crimson Lord in his form. Wilhelmina and Margery show up and demand to know what is going on. Yuji keeps insisting he is Yuji and this is not a drill. But he switches in and out of Yuji mode to The Snake of Festival mode. Yay for voice changes. Once they establish either something is not right with Yuji or he is the enemy Wilhelmina and Margery start attacking. YujiSnake pretends to be defeated but in reality is much powerful than the both of them. He traps both of them so he can kidnap/talk to Shana. Shana briefly is thrown off guard and questions if this is really Yuji or not. YujiSnake tells Shana to come with him and she is like no go. They start fighting but Wilhelmina and Margery start to break free from their confides. In an effort to lessen their force YujiSnake reveals to Margery the true nature of The Silver. The Silver is really the manifestation of human emotions. Margery wanted revenge against the people who did her wrong so the Silver she saw was actually herself. This causes Margery to lose it and summon up more Silvers. Wilhelmina has to carry Margery and fight off the Silvers. Shana gets pissed off at YujiSnake’s low tactics. YujiSnake decides he will have to fight Shana if he is going to take her with him. They end up on Yuji’s house. Shana asks what the heck he is thinking. YujiSnake has a plan to end all of the madness and keep her safe. Shana does not understand this plan and continues to fight. She is eventually overpowered and taken by YujiSnake. YujiSnake then travels to where Kazumi and Eita are to take back that machine that allows to hunt down the Denizens. Kazumi has a bit of a breakdown when she realizes that is not Yuji AND he is not choosing her. YujiSnake tells them both to leave and he takes off with Shana. THE END!
